Software Effective Solutions, operating as MedCana (OTC: SFWJ), has taken a significant step towards optimizing its share structure by canceling 16,193,760 shares and exchanging 72,750,081 common shares for preferred stock. This move, totaling a reduction of 88,943,841 shares from its outstanding share count, is designed to streamline the company's financial framework and enhance value for its shareholders. The preferred shares issued are set to be convertible back to common stock after a 12-month period from their issuance.
José Gabriel Díaz, CEO of MedCana, emphasized that this restructuring is a pivotal part of the company's strategy to support its expansion efforts in Colombia. By refining its share structure, MedCana aims to solidify its foundation for future growth in the agricultural technology and cannabis industries. This initiative reflects the company's commitment to delivering long-term benefits to its investors and strengthening its position in these rapidly evolving markets.
